Former UMaine Hockey Coach Kerluke Featured in BDN Article on Maine Entrepreneurs

Dan Kerluke, a former associate head coach for the University of Maine men’s hockey team, was featured in the Bangor Daily News article “Three groundbreaking Maine entrepreneurs share how they did it.” Kerluke spoke about how he and Tim Westbaker, co-founder and chief technical officer of Double Blue Sports Analytics, created the 360 Save Review System, a digital interface to help track goalie statistics within seconds. “I think the biggest thing for us has been the immediate connection and support within the state of Maine,” Kerluke said, adding that Jesse Moriarity, coordinator of UMaine’s Foster Center for Student Innovation, became the company’s “guardian angel” for helping them understand how to expand their business. Kerluke also participated in the Top Gun Entrepreneurship Acceleration program, which is sponsored by Blackstone Accelerates Growth and hosted by the Maine Center for Entrepreneurial Development.
